        252.42  COOPERATION ON WORK-ASSISTANCE PROJECTS.
         The county board of supervisors may join and cooperate with the
      United States government, or a city within the city's boundaries, or
      both the United States government and a city within the city's
      boundaries, in sponsoring work projects, provided that the money used
      does not exceed the cost per month of supplying assistance to the
      certified persons working on projects who would be receiving direct
      assistance if they were not employed on the projects.
